High beam
To switch from low to high beam,
push lever.
To switch to low beam, push lever
again or pull.
High beam assist
This feature allows the high beam to
function as main driving light at night.
The camera in the windscreen
detects the lights of oncoming or
preceding vehicles. Once activated,
high beam assist remains active and
switches high beam on and off
depending on surrounding
conditions. Depending on country,
the latest setting of the high beam
assist will remain after the ignition is
switched on again.
Activation
Activate high beam assist by pushing
f once. High beam is switched on
automatically at a speed above
50 km/h. High beam is switched off at
a speed below 35 km/h, but high
beam assist remains active.
The green control indicator f
illuminates continuously when the
high beam assist is activated, the blue
one 7 illuminates when high beam is
on.
Control indicator f 3 73, 7 3 73.
Pushing indicator lever once switches
on manual high beam without high
beam assist.
High beam assist switches
automatically to low beam when:
● Driving in urban areas.
● Reverse parking function is
active.
● Front or rear fog lights are
switched on.
If there are no restrictions detected,
the system switches back to high
beam.
